Quote:
Originally Posted by slm View Post
Wiki says "The Fw 190 made its air combat debut on the Eastern Front in November/December 1942".
So Fw-190 would be a valid choice if BoM also includes battles in Stalingrad.
It appeared first on the central and northern sectors, there were no FW-190 units in the battle of Stalingrad.
